Homily given at the 11:30 a.m. Mass on Sunday, May 5, 2013, the Sixth Sunday of Easter, by Fr. Ed Fride, Pastor, Christ the King Catholic Church. In today's reading from the Book of Acts, we hear the account of the first council of the Church, meeting in Jerusalem to decide on a controversy (Acts 15:1-29). Fr. Ed explains how this event is a demonstration of the Spirit-inspired teaching authority (i.e., Magisterium) of the Church.
